WebAn RC (resistor capacitor) circuit is a type of electrical circuit that consists of a resistor and a capacitor connected in series or parallel. The resistor limits the flow of current in the circuit, while the capacitor stores electrical energy in the form of an electric field between its two plates. ... Course: Electric And Magnetic ... WebJul 20, 1998 · magnetic circuit, closed path to which a magnetic field, represented as lines of magnetic flux, is confined. In contrast to an electric circuit through which electric charge flows, nothing actually flows in a magnetic circuit.
